0

我在 DBeaver 中运行此代码时遇到错误。任何人都可以帮助 DBeaver 中的 Dateadd 和 Datediff 等价物,或者任何人都可以在 DBeaver 中转换此代码。顺便说一句,DBeaver 中的新功能。谢谢你。

row_number() over (partition by serialid, dateadd(dd,0, datediff(dd,0,dateadd(HH,8,createddatetime))) order by createddatetime desc) rnk
4

1 回答 1

0

DBeaver 作为数据库的客户端(阅读:前端)工作。这意味着您正在处理的任何查询都与 DBeaver 无关,而是与您连接的数据库相关。

为了帮助您,我们需要知道您要连接到哪个数据库系统。是 PostgreSQL、MySQL、SQL Server、Oracle 等吗?

从查询的外观来看,您可能正在使用 SQL Server。我没有看到任何跳出的查询语法错误,所以这可能是另一个问题。

您能否发布您从 DBeaver 收到的任何错误消息以及您正在使用的数据库系统?您是否创建了与相关数据库的连接?

于 2017-08-23T12:40:51.060 回答